Bishop Auckland climbed back into second place in the ENL when they won 5-2 at Ryhope CW last night.
Ryhope took the lead in the opening minute when Vinny Ellis fired past Nick Liversedge, but Bishops levelled on 6 minutes when Callum Patton found the corner from the penalty spot after Andy Johnson was fouled.
Patton put Bishops into the lead after Shaun Ryder’s shot was blocked and the ball ran for him, but just on half time, Micky Rae equalised.
Bishops went back in front at the start of the second half when Johnson scored with a superb overhead kick, then they made it 4-2 when Chris Winn made a great run and set up Kyle Fryatt to roll the ball home. In the last minute, Chris Salmon finished off a good move with a shot that went in off the post.
Dunston UTS drew 2-2 with North Shields to maintain their unbeaten record after being 2-0 down at one stage.
